Tokara Shiraz Stellenbosch

This wine offers a complex bouquet of ripe blackberry, mulberry, and raspberry, complemented by notes of spice, cedar, and smoke. On the palate, it showcases vibrant wild berries, bramble, pink peppercorn, dried herbs, and a subtle oak spice. Tokara is a South African estate located on the Helshoogte pass near Stellenbosch, blending modern techniques with a strong sense of site. The vineyard forms the watershed between two beautiful valleys on the foothills of the majestic Simonsberg, the dramatic backdrop and foundation for Tokara’s unique terroir.

Grape Profile: Shiraz typically features rich fruit flavors such as blackberry, plum, and blueberry. It often carries secondary notes of spices, black pepper, and sometimes smoked meat or olive-like savory elements. The use of oak in aging can introduce flavors of vanilla, toast, and coffee.

Region Profile: The Western Cape in South Africa is a premier wine-producing region known for its diverse landscapes and climates, which contribute to a wide range of wine styles. It encompasses a broad area at the southern tip of Africa, including several key wine-producing areas like Stellenbosch, Paarl, Swartland, and Constantia.

Pair with: Grilled and roasted red meats. Barbecued pork and sausages. Herb seasoned dishes using rosemary & thyme. Rich stews and hearty vegetables. Aged cheeses like cheddar and blue cheeses.
